Music Teacher (Cover)
Location : Multiple locations across London
Salary : £140–£160 per day
Hours : Monday to Friday, 8:30am–4:30pm (availability discussed at interview)

The Role:
As one of our Cover Music Teachers, you’ll deliver engaging and interactive Music lessons to Key Stage 1 and Key Stage 2 pupils across a variety of welcoming primary schools.
You’ll have the opportunity to:
Deliver fun, creative Music lessons that capture pupils’ imaginations.
Build pupils’ confidence in performing, creating and appreciating Music.
Create a positive and inclusive classroom where every child can thrive.
Adapt your teaching style to suit different schools and learners.
Work alongside supportive school staff and the wider LSC team.
Every day is different, making this the perfect opportunity for teachers who enjoy variety while making a genuine impact.
What We’re Looking For:
We’re looking for someone who brings energy, creativity and a passion for music.
Essential
Degree in Music or a related subject.
At least 2 years’ experience teaching music within UK primary schools.
Excellent communication and classroom management skills.
A genuine enthusiasm for inspiring young learners.
Desirable
Qualified Teacher Status (QTS) or equivalent.
